Product Overview

Category

LTC2620CGN#PBF belongs to the category of digital-to-analog converters (DACs).

Use

It is used to convert digital signals into analog voltage or current outputs.

Working Principles

LTC2620CGN#PBF operates by converting digital input signals into corresponding analog voltages. It utilizes a high-resolution DAC to accurately represent the digital values as analog outputs. The internal voltage reference ensures consistent and reliable conversion.
